Tennessee Retina MSO LLC is Hiring a Medical Receptionist Near Hendersonville, TN

Who We Are

Tennessee Retina is the largest Ophthalmology practice in middle Tennessee, offering rewarding careers across 8 locations. We are committed to providing the highest level of care to our patients in the most convenient and caring manner. Our physicians are leaders in the research and application of new retina, macula, and vitreous treatments.

We are seeking an energetic, collaborative, and experienced Medical Receptionist to join our team! This position is for our sister clinic, Retina Consults of Nashville, in Hendersonville, TN. The Medical Receptionist manages efficient patient flow from arrival to departure, performs various clerical duties, and interfaces with clinic personnel, patients, visitors, and employees to ensure positive relationships. The ideal candidate will be passionate about providing excellent patient service. This exciting opportunity will work closely and be supported by a team of colleagues, strong leadership, and cutting-edge technology!

Responsibilities

  • Professionally assist with patient check-in by greeting patients with a welcoming smile, verifying insurance, collecting copays, organizing and distributing fax documents, updating appropriate paperwork, and preparing daily charts.
  • Professionally assist with patient checkout by scheduling appointments and scanning documents into the electronic medical record.
  • Answer incoming telephone calls; handle applicable patient concerns as appropriate or triage to appropriate staff.
  • Travels to Satellite locations
  • Perform mathematical decisions regarding money exchange between patients and practice.
  • Perform well in a fast-paced, high-volume practice, working multiple stations, including check-in, check-out, phone operator, and preparing charts and supplies for the following day.
  • Performs clerical, administrative tasks, and clinic support functions.
  • Maintains and keeps patients’ information confidential.
  • Maintains a clean working environment and EOC guidelines
  • The responsibilities listed are a general overview of the position, and additional duties may be assigned.

Education, Training, and Experience

  • High School diploma or equivalent.
  • 1-2 years of office experience working in a medical setting
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ills with patients, physicians, management, and employees
  • Knowledge of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ook) and the ability to learn and adapt quickly to new software.
  • Must be a self-starter, punctual and dependable.
  • Ability to be proactive, take initiative, and perform well in a fast-paced, high-volume practice.
  • Excellent Organizational skills, multi-task, logical thinking, and prioritizing day-to-day tasks to keep work assignments current.

Confidentiality

Maintains strict confidentiality regarding protected health information (PHI) and understands and adheres to TNR’s HIPAA privacy and security policies and procedures.

Typical Physical Demands

Position requires prolonged walking, sitting, bending, stooping, and stretching. Good eye-hand coordination and manual dexterity are sufficient to operate a keyboard, photocopier, telephone, calculator, and other office equipment is required. Employees must have a standard hearing range and eyesight to record, prepare, and communicate appropriate reports.
